While sending out his special message for Easter On Good Friday, the Archbishop of the Church of Uganda Dr. Steven Kaziimba Mugalu blasted government officials involved in the Karamoja iron sheets scandal.

According to the bitter Archibishop the shameless government officials are seeking to enrich themselves at the expense of poor Ugandans further noting that greed will not take them anywhere, be it in life or death.

“Just like Judah Iscariot who got paid for betraying Jesus and took money, you might take a lot of money  and property but they can’t give you life. God is calling us to stop greed.  Let us have the interest of others as well because they are God’s people. Ecclesiastes 5:10 says whoever loves money never has enough. Whoever loves wealth is never satisfied with their income. These too (wealth and money)  are meaningless,” Dr. Kaziimba said on Good Friday as Christians observed the way of the cross.

“The sleep of the labourer is sweet whether he eats little or much but as for the rich, their abundance permits them no sleep. There are rich people who are not sleeping yet the poor are sleeping well. “ he added.

Top government officials including the Minister for Karamoja, Mary Goretti Kitutu, Speaker Anita Among, Karamoja State Minister, Agnes Nandutu Vice President, Jesca Alupo, Prime Minister, Robbinah Nabbanja, Finance Ministers Matia Kasaija, Amos Lugoloobi, among others have been implicated Karamoja iron sheets scandal.

These shared amongst themselves over 10,000 pieces of iron sheets that were meant for the vulnerable in the Karamoja sub-region.

However, Kaziimba retaliated that these should not just return what they stole but rather pay thrice times as they took, just like Zacchaeus a corrupt tax officer did in the Bible.

“We need money but if we over need it, we will fall into temptation and it is the reason we have greedy politicians. Zacchaeus came back to the Lord and said, whatever I stole, I pay back four times. I think God is calling Ugandans who have taken anything to bring it back and do it three or four times just like Zacchaeus. Those who stole iron sheets should use this Good Friday to pay back,” he said.

“Many of the people who sleep in those big houses use iron sheets stolen from us. How do you sleep in a house and the iron sheets are saying you stole us? Bring them back. Return whatever you stole.”
